 Hi ,

I have been recently receiving alerts from Avast about URL:Mal that is poping up every few minutes and the Internet is slower than a turtle . I have Avast , Malware , Emnisoft as well as adwcleaner . I ran all of them and still after the reboot it still comes back up . I use explorer ,Windows 7 32bit. If anyone can help I would greatly appreciate it .

Thanks
